Description

A Project Coordinator is required to join an exciting complex Project for a number of Scottish Local Authorities who are embarking on the integration of a new Software System.

The successful Project Coordinator will be working remotely initially on a part time basis, working 7 hrs per day Tuesday, Wednesday and Thursday which may increase with project demands.

The bulk of the Authorities are situated in Central Belt of Scotland in the unlikely event you will be required to travel to sites.

The Project Coordinator will be assisting Project Managers, Senior stakeholders within Local Authorities and 3rd Party Vendors in ensuring the implementation of a new Software System.

Key Duties of the Project Coordinator:

  • Provide an overall project plan with milestones for the authorities incorporating key dates as required by the Trust or Local Authority, along with a combined plan from the existing 3rd party supplier.
  • Provide regular weekly updates and highlight any issues that may impact the project
  • Develop and maintain effective communication channels between partners and suppliers
  • Support the planning and delivery of meetings and implementation of the project with the key partners
  • Ensure the package provided is discussed and agreed with all the necessary parties within the Trust or Local Authority
  • Keep a tight and up to date records of timelines and timescales agreed and ensure that these are met with clear communications and regular updates.

Key Skills of the Project Coordinator

  • Educated to Degree level or considerable transferable skills
  • Excellent communication skills and experience of working with different stakeholders.
  • Excellent organisational and administrative skills.
  • Excellent IT, Project Management and information skills and competencies
  • Energy and enthusiasm
  • Excellent time management and ability to work under pressure.
  • Strong interpersonal skills and an understanding of local authorities and trusts
  • Ability to work on your own initiative
